In Sanxenxo, Spain, a local event broke records by cooking the world's largest potato omelette using 17,000 eggs. The dish was prepared as part of a community celebration and distributed in 10,000 portions to the public. The event highlighted local culinary traditions and community engagement, with organizers emphasizing the cultural significance of the dish.
